How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South of Katella?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| South of Katella Studio Apartments | $2,092 | $1,421 | $3,149 |
| South of Katella 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,473 | $1,675 | $3,523 |
South of Katella 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,888 | $1,802 | $4,300 |
| South of Katella 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,145 | $3,095 | $3,195 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om South of Katella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in South of Katella with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in South of Katella is at Park Stanton Place Senior Apartments listed at $1,802.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om South of Katella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in South of Katella is $2,888.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om South of Katella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in South of Katella is a 1,100 square feet unit starting from $2,095 at Terrace View West.
